* Avoid SIGBUS on Linux when a DSM memory request overruns tmpfs.Tom Lane2017-09-25
| | | | | | | | | | | | | | | | | | | | | On Linux, shared memory segments created with shm_open() are backed by swap files created in tmpfs. If the swap file needs to be extended, but there's no tmpfs space left, you get a very unfriendly SIGBUS trap. To avoid this, force allocation of the full request size when we create the segment. This adds a few cycles, but none that we wouldn't expend later anyway, assuming the request isn't hugely bigger than the actual need. Make this code #ifdef __linux__, because (a) there's not currently a reason to think the same problem exists on other platforms, and (b) applying posix_fallocate() to an FD created by shm_open() isn't very portable anyway. * Fix possible dangling pointer dereference in trigger.c.Tom Lane2017-09-17
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| AfterTriggerEndQuery correctly notes that the query_stack could get repalloc'd during a trigger firing, but it nonetheless passes the address of a query_stack entry to afterTriggerInvokeEvents, so that if such a repalloc occurs, afterTriggerInvokeEvents is already working with an obsolete dangling pointer while it scans the rest of the events. Oops. The only code at risk is its "delete_ok" cleanup code, so we can prevent unsafe behavior by passing delete_ok = false instead of true. However, that could have a significant performance penalty, because the point of passing delete_ok = true is to not have to re-scan possibly a large number of dead trigger events on the next time through the loop. There's more than one way to skin that cat, though. What we can do is delete all the "chunks" in the event list except the last one, since we know all events in them must be dead. Deleting the chunks is work we'd have had to do later in AfterTriggerEndQuery anyway, and it ends up saving rescanning of just about the same events we'd have gotten rid of with delete_ok = true. In v10 and HEAD, we also have to be careful to mop up any per-table after_trig_events pointers that would become dangling. This is slightly annoying, but I don't think that normal use-cases will traverse this code path often enough for it to be a performance problem. It's pretty hard to hit this in practice because of the unlikelihood of the query_stack getting resized at just the wrong time. * Teach libpq to detect integer overflow in the row count of a PGresult.Tom Lane2017-08-29
| | | | | | | | | | | | | | | | | | | | | | | | | | Adding more than 1 billion rows to a PGresult would overflow its ntups and tupArrSize fields, leading to client crashes. It'd be desirable to use wider fields on 64-bit machines, but because all of libpq's external APIs use plain "int" for row counters, that's going to be hard to accomplish without an ABI break. Given the lack of complaints so far, and the general pain that would be involved in using such huge PGresults, let's settle for just preventing the overflow and reporting a useful error message if it does happen. Also, for a couple more lines of code we can increase the threshold of trouble from INT_MAX/2 to INT_MAX rows. To do that, refactor pqAddTuple() to allow returning an error message that replaces the default assumption that it failed because of out-of-memory. Along the way, fix PQsetvalue() so that it reports all failures via pqInternalNotice(). It already did so in the case of bad field number, but neglected to report anything for other error causes. * Handle elog(FATAL) during ROLLBACK more robustly.Tom Lane2017-08-14
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Stress testing by Andreas Seltenreich disclosed longstanding problems that occur if a FATAL exit (e.g. due to receipt of SIGTERM) occurs while we are trying to execute a ROLLBACK of an already-failed transaction. In such a case, xact.c is in TBLOCK_ABORT state, so that AbortOutOfAnyTransaction would skip AbortTransaction and go straight to CleanupTransaction. This led to an assert failure in an assert-enabled build (due to the ROLLBACK's portal still having a cleanup hook) or without assertions, to a FATAL exit complaining about "cannot drop active portal". The latter's not disastrous, perhaps, but it's messy enough to want to improve it. We don't really want to run all of AbortTransaction in this code path. The minimum required to clean up the open portal safely is to do AtAbort_Memory and AtAbort_Portals. It seems like a good idea to do AtAbort_Memory unconditionally, to be entirely sure that we are starting with a safe CurrentMemoryContext. That means that if the main loop in AbortOutOfAnyTransaction does nothing, we need an extra step at the bottom to restore CurrentMemoryContext = TopMemoryContext, which I chose to do by invoking AtCleanup_Memory. This'll result in calling AtCleanup_Memory twice in many of the paths through this function, but that seems harmless and reasonably inexpensive. The original motivation for the assertion in AtCleanup_Portals was that we wanted to be sure that any user-defined code executed as a consequence of the cleanup hook runs during AbortTransaction not CleanupTransaction. That still seems like a valid concern, and now that we've seen one case of the assertion firing --- which means that exactly that would have happened in a production build --- let's replace the Assert with a runtime check. If we see the cleanup hook still set, we'll emit a WARNING and just drop the hook unexecuted. This has been like this a long time, so back-patch to all supported branches. * Remove AtEOXact_CatCache().Tom Lane2017-08-13
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The sole useful effect of this function, to check that no catcache entries have positive refcounts at transaction end, has really been obsolete since we introduced ResourceOwners in PG 8.1. We reduced the checks to assertions years ago, so that the function was a complete no-op in production builds. There have been previous discussions about removing it entirely, but consensus up to now was that it had some small value as a cross-check for bugs in the ResourceOwner logic. However, it now emerges that it's possible to trigger these assertions if you hit an assert-enabled backend with SIGTERM during a call to SearchCatCacheList, because that function temporarily increases the refcounts of entries it's intending to add to a catcache list construct. In a normal ERROR scenario, the extra refcounts are cleaned up by SearchCatCacheList's PG_CATCH block; but in a FATAL exit we do a transaction abort and exit without ever executing PG_CATCH handlers. There's a case to be made that this is a generic hazard and we should consider restructuring elog(FATAL) handling so that pending PG_CATCH handlers do get run. That's pretty scary though: it could easily create more problems than it solves. Preliminary stress testing by Andreas Seltenreich suggests that there are not many live problems of this ilk, so we rejected that idea. There are more-localized ways to fix the problem; the most principled one would be to use PG_ENSURE_ERROR_CLEANUP instead of plain PG_TRY. But adding cycles to SearchCatCacheList isn't very appealing. We could also weaken the assertions in AtEOXact_CatCache in some more or less ad-hoc way, but that just makes its raison d'etre even less compelling. In the end, the most reasonable solution seems to be to just remove AtEOXact_CatCache altogether, on the grounds that it's not worth trying to fix it. It hasn't found any bugs for us in many years. * Don't allow logging in with empty password.Heikki Linnakangas2017-08-07
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Some authentication methods allowed it, others did not. In the client-side, libpq does not even try to authenticate with an empty password, which makes using empty passwords hazardous: an administrator might think that an account with an empty password cannot be used to log in, because psql doesn't allow it, and not realize that a different client would in fact allow it. To clear that confusion and to be be consistent, disallow empty passwords in all authentication methods. All the authentication methods that used plaintext authentication over the wire, except for BSD authentication, already checked that the password received from the user was not empty. To avoid forgetting it in the future again, move the check to the recv_password_packet function. That only forbids using an empty password with plaintext authentication, however. MD5 and SCRAM need a different fix: * In stable branches, check that the MD5 hash stored for the user does not not correspond to an empty string. This adds some overhead to MD5 authentication, because the server needs to compute an extra MD5 hash, but it is not noticeable in practice. * In HEAD, modify CREATE and ALTER ROLE to clear the password if an empty string, or a password hash that corresponds to an empty string, is specified. The user-visible behavior is the same as in the stable branches, the user cannot log in, but it seems better to stop the empty password from entering the system in the first place. Secondly, it is fairly expensive to check that a SCRAM hash doesn't correspond to an empty string, because computing a SCRAM hash is much more expensive than an MD5 hash by design, so better avoid doing that on every authentication. We could clear the password on CREATE/ALTER ROLE also in stable branches, but we would still need to check at authentication time, because even if we prevent empty passwords from being stored in pg_authid, there might be existing ones there already. * Disallow SSL session tickets.Tom Lane2017-08-04
| | | | | | | | | | | | | | | | | | | | | | | | | We don't actually support session tickets, since we do not create an SSL session identifier. But it seems that OpenSSL will issue a session ticket on-demand anyway, which will then fail when used. This results in reconnection failures when using ticket-aware client-side SSL libraries (such as the Npgsql .NET driver), as reported by Shay Rojansky. To fix, just tell OpenSSL not to issue tickets. At some point in the far future, we might consider enabling tickets instead. But the security implications of that aren't entirely clear; and besides it would have little benefit except for very short-lived database connections, which is Something We're Bad At anyhow. It would take a lot of other work to get to a point where that would really be an exciting thing to do. While at it, also tell OpenSSL not to use a session cache. This doesn't really do anything, since a backend would never populate the cache anyway, but it might gain some micro-efficiencies and/or reduce security exposures.
